Keiji Itaka
About
Keiji Itaka has authored 96 papers that have received a total of 5.9k indexed citations.
This includes 76 papers in Molecular Biology, 32 papers in Genetics and 15 papers in Biomedical Engineering. The topics of these papers are RNA Interference and Gene Delivery (63 papers), Advanced biosensing and bioanalysis techniques (32 papers) and Virus-based gene therapy research (29 papers). Keiji Itaka is often cited by papers focused on RNA Interference and Gene Delivery (63 papers), Advanced biosensing and bioanalysis techniques (32 papers) and Virus-based gene therapy research (29 papers) and collaborates with scholars based in Japan, United States and China. Keiji Itaka's co-authors include Kazunori Kataoka, Satoshi Uchida, Nobuhiro Nishiyama, Takehiko Ishii and Kanjiro Miyata and has published in prestigious journals such as Journal of the American Chemical Society, Angewandte Chemie International Edition and Nature Materials.
